Housing
The housing market plays a significant role in determining the cost of living.
Metric | Central square | Lombard |
---|---|---|
Housing Index | 110.0 | 120.5 |
Median Home Price | $200,000 | $346,000 |
Average Rent (2 BR Apartment) | $1200 | $1800 |
Average Rent (2 BR House) | $1440 | $2000 |
Housing Comparison: Central square vs Lombard
- The median home price in Lombard is higher at $346,000, compared to $200,000 in Central square.
- In Lombard, the rental for a two-bedroom apartment stands at $1,800, while it is $1,200 in Central square.
Utilities
The cost of utilities such as electricity, natural gas, and other services can significantly impact the overall cost of living.
Metric | Central square | Lombard |
---|---|---|
Electricity Price | $26.08 | $16.15 |
Natural Gas Price | $18.13 | $16.59 |
Other Utilities | $250 | $250 |
Utilities Comparison: Central square vs Lombard
- Electricity costs are higher in Central square at $26.08 per kWh, compared to $16.15 in Lombard.
- Natural gas is more expensive in Central square at $18.13 per unit, while it is cheaper at $16.59 in Lombard.
- Utility expenses are equal in both Central square and Lombard averaging $250.
